    Cinco Ranch CDP, Texas at a Glance

    Cinco Ranch CDP is a neighborhood in Texas with a population of approximately 18,856. The median home value is $429,300 and the median household income is $152,074. It has a Walk Score of 0 out of 100, indicating car dependency. The violent crime rate is 1.5 per 1,000 residents, which is 58% below the national average. Air quality is rated Good. The overall climate risk is rated as "Relatively Moderate." Median rent is $950 per month. Data sourced from the US Census Bureau, FBI Crime Data Explorer, EPA, Walk Score, and FEMA.
